/*----------------------------------
  Mockup
------------------------------------*/

/* Mockup v1 */
.s-mockup-v1 {
	@include position(relative);
	@include size(55rem, auto);
	z-index: 1;

	@include media-breakpoint-down(md) {
		@include size(100%, auto);
	}
}

/* Mockup v2 */
.s-mockup-v2 {
	@include position(absolute, $bottom: 6.25rem, $left: 6.25rem);
	@include size(25rem, auto);

	@include media-breakpoint-down(xs) {
		display: none;
	}

	@include media-breakpoint-up(sm) {
		@include position(absolute, $bottom: .625rem, $left: .625rem);
		@include size(18.75rem, auto);
	}

	@include media-breakpoint-up(md) {
		@include position(absolute, $bottom: 5rem, $left: 5rem);
		@include size(18.75rem, auto);
	}
}